Live Engineer and Correction-in-a-pedal
The nicest and most simpatico sound engineer you will ever meet is inside VoiceTone Correct. It combines pitch correction with tone and dynamic shaping that put a recorded gloss on live singing. Sensing algorithms developed at TC-Helicon automatically adjust the recording industry techniques of multiband EQ, compression and de-essing for you, so you get the best sound with the least amount of effort.
Partner your new sound with auto-chromatic pitch correction which helps you sing more in tune, much like a metronome helps for playing in time. The miniaturization of sound engineers and vocal coaches was a challenge, but the results will surely impress you and your audience!
TC Helicon VoiceTone Correct Vocal Pedal Features:
- Auto-chromatic pitch correction improves your pitch
- Adjustable auto-smooth compression
- Multi-band auto-shape EQ dynamically sweetens raw mic sound
- Sibilance-smoothing de-ess algorithm
- Add rich lows on deep voices with the Warmth button
- Accurate input pitch and correction display
- XLR mic level I/O: Correction can go to monitors, mains or both
- Clean, studio quality mic preamp with phantom power

TC Helicon VoiceTone Correct Vocal Pedal Specifications:
- Analog Inputs
- Connectors: Balanced XLR
- Input Impedance: 1 kOhm
- Mic Input Sensitivity @ 0 dBFS: -44 dBu to +2 dBu
- Mic Input Sensitivity @ 12 dB headroom: -56 dBu to -10 dBu
- EIN: -128 dBu @ max. mic amp gain, Rg = 150 Ohm
Analog Outputs
- Connectors: Balanced XLR
- Output Impedance: 40 Ohm
- Output Level @ 0dBFS: +2dBu
Input to Output Analog Audio Performance
- Dynamic Range, Mic. @ Min gain: >108 dB, 20 Hz - 20 kHz (A-weighted)
- Dynamic Range, Mic. @ -18dBu sensitivity: > 104dB, 20hz 20kHz (A-weighted)
- THD+ Noise, Mic. @ Min gain: <-90dB
- Frequency Response, max gain: -1.5 dB @ 40 Hz, +0/-0.3 dB (200 Hz to 20 kHz)
Conversion Characteristics
- Sample Rate: 48 kHz
- Converter: AKM AK4620B
- A to D / D to A Conversion: 24 bit, 128x oversampling bitstream
- A to D Delay: 0.65 ms
- D to A Delay: 0.63 ms
- EMC
- Complies with: EN 55103-1 and EN 55103-2 FCC part 15, Class B, CISPR 22, Class B
Safety
- Certified to: IEC 65, EN 60065, UL6500 and CSA E60065 CSA FILE #LR108093
Environment
- Operating Temperature: 32° F to 122° F (0° C to 50° C)
- Storage Temperature: -22° F to 167° F (-30° C to 70° C)
- Humidity: Max. 90% non-condensing
Supplementary
- Dimensions: 130mm x 132mm x 41mm (5" x 5.25" x 1.5")
- Weight: 1.5 lb. (0.72 kg)
- Warranty Parts and labor: 1 year

I have been using this unit for 18 months in live performances and it works fine as long as you are slightly sharp or flat of the note you are trying to hit. If you can't sing it wont work. All the functions work and it dose a fine job, a big plus! The only problem is with the power supply. The cord at the connection point to the ac/dc adapter strain relief shorted on both my voice correct and voice create within the first two months of use. The point of power connection to the unit itself stinks. If it gets bumped or touched in any way the unit shuts off during a performance. In my case I need the phantom power for my condenser head set to work. If TC fixed the power supply problem, I would rate it the best.

This unit needs some tweaking, so it was not so much 'noon position' to me anyways as everyone says, the only negative aspects are that the adaptive takes too long to adapt hehe and the correction is not as you would expect, it does not perform any miracles so you gotta sing relatively well and not overuse it, if you need just a little help it might be up your alley. If your mic is not amazing this is going to be the first time you will really hear yourself, it really improves clarity, the compression is very good without any undesired side effects and the deesser is subtle and effective, you'll be heard clearly and you will sound good! This product was a severe disappointment. I have been in music for more than 40 years and purchased is as a tool to help new vocalists. When using pitch correction the response was slow. Pitch correction only occurred during sustained notes or phrases. 'Engineered' settings were weak. Automatic compensation for poor microphone habits didn't work. Spent an hour and a half searching for settings which would be acceptable and the voice started to become intermittent. Unplugged for a while and plugged back in and the unit quit. Returned the pedal for refund - not replacement
